Those are tetrapods. In Portugal we only use tetrapods, Antifer blocks and rock slabs if avaiable with the right size and density. The weight of the blocks is a function of the design wave height and period, so we have blocks with different sizes but not shapes. Sometimes we use blocks with high density concrete, cause higher density works both ways, it inscreases weight and reduces volume. You can see this in Sines, the blocks change colour on the tip of the breakwater, because the concrete has a higher iron content.
